Implement deep indexing for files through Xapian

ATM it support extracting metadata only from OGG files.
The system has been designed to be easly extensible to more file formats
  registering more indexer functions which just need to extract metadata
  from a certain type of file and feed it to Xapian.
The system has been integrated into existent file search system to
  through generric search requests and results, it keep a good level of
  retro-compatibility due to some tricks.
The indexing system is released under AGPLv3  so when libretroshare is compiled
  with deep search enabled AGPLv3 must be honored instead of LGPLv3-or-later.
